Chocolate Pomegranate Bark

I had some pomegranate arils that needed to be used up, so I whipped up this dark chocolate pomegranate bark with almond slivers for a simple yet decadent after-dinner treat. This tasty dark chocolate bark recipe took less than 20 minutes to make, and we all love it!

Chocolate Pomegranate Bark

Ingredients:

  • 16 oz dark chocolate wafers    ***You can also use dark chocolate chips
  • 1 tsp coconut oil
  • ¼ cup of pomegranate arils
  • ¼ cup of sliced almonds    ***Or whatever nut/seed you prefer
  • Pinch of flaky sea salt, to taste

How to Make Chocolate Pomegranate Bark

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

Put the dark chocolate in a microwaveable dish and microwave for 60 seconds; remove and stir. Repeat the process in 15-second increments, stirring well each time. Be careful not to overcook the chocolate!

Once the chocolate is melted and smooth, pour it onto the prepared baking sheet, then spread it out evenly into a rectangle.

Sprinkle the pomegranate arils and the sliced almonds evenly over the melted chocolate immediately. Sprinkle a pinch of flaky sea salt, to taste, evenly over the melted dark chocolate.

Chocolate Pomegranate Bark

Place into the refrigerator for 10-15 minutes to harden and set.

Cut or break into pieces.

Store in a sealed container stacked between parchment paper in the refrigerator. Enjoy.
